Excel VBA简单的Web抓取是指使用Excel的VBA编程语言来获取网页上的数据并将其导入到Excel中。这种方法可以自动化数据收集过程,提高工作效率。
Web抓取的基本步骤如下:
- 创建一个新的Excel工作簿,并打开Visual Basic for Applications(VBA)编辑器。
- 在VBA编辑器中,使用
CreateObject
函数创建一个新的Internet Explorer对象,用于访问网页。 - 使用
Navigate
方法导航到目标网页。 - 使用
Document
属性获取网页的HTML内容。 - 使用HTML解析技术(如正则表达式、HTML解析库等)提取所需的数据。
- 将提取的数据写入Excel工作簿中的指定单元格。
Web抓取的优势包括:
- 自动化:通过编写VBA代码,可以实现自动化的数据抓取和导入,节省大量时间和人力资源。
- 灵活性:可以根据具体需求编写定制化的抓取逻辑,满足不同的数据获取需求。
- 数据整合:将抓取的数据直接导入Excel,可以方便地进行数据整合、分析和可视化。
Web抓取的应用场景包括:
- 数据采集:从各种网站上抓取数据,如股票行情、天气预报、新闻资讯等。
- 数据分析:将网页上的数据导入Excel,进行数据清洗、处理和分析。
- 自动化报告:定期抓取数据并生成报告,如销售报表、市场分析报告等。
腾讯云相关产品和产品介绍链接地址:
- 腾讯云服务器(CVM):提供可扩展的云服务器实例,适用于各种计算场景。产品介绍链接
- 腾讯云对象存储(COS):提供安全、稳定、低成本的云端存储服务,适用于海量数据存储和访问。产品介绍链接
- 腾讯云云函数(SCF):无服务器计算服务,支持按需运行代码,无需管理服务器。产品介绍链接
- 腾讯云数据库(TencentDB):提供多种数据库产品,包括关系型数据库、缓存数据库等。产品介绍链接
- 腾讯云人工智能(AI):提供丰富的人工智能服务,如图像识别、语音识别、自然语言处理等。产品介绍链接
请注意,以上仅为腾讯云的部分产品,更多产品和详细信息请参考腾讯云官方网站。